Starting Point: Beautiful Positano Marina Grande

The tour kicks off in Positano’s Marina Grande, a picture-perfect harbor with colorful houses hanging on cliffs and the scent of lemon trees in the air. You’ll enjoy a smooth departure around 9:00 a.m., after a light breakfast of croissant and cappuccino. From this point, the boat glides westward along the coast, giving you an immediate taste of the stunning scenery that keeps travelers returning year after year.
Many reviews highlight how the boat itself enhances the experience—luxurious, clean, and well-equipped. Whether you’re on a traditional gozzo, a sleek yacht, or a comfortable vessel, the focus on comfort makes a big difference on an 8-hour trip.

Cruising Along the Amalfi Coast: Praiano and Grotta dell’Africana

Once underway, you’ll admire Praiano and the Grotta dell’Africana, with the cliffs rising sharply from the water. The sheer beauty of this stretch—craggy promontories, hidden coves—draws many to stop and stare. One reviewer noted, “The views are breathtaking; I loved the way the coast seems to tumble into the sea.”
Your guide will point out interesting features and secret spots, making the journey informative and lively. Expect a swim stop at Li Galli, the legendary archipelago linked to Ulysses’ sirens—a perfect spot for your first dip in crystal-clear waters. The legend and the natural beauty combine to make this an unforgettable moment.
Approaching Capri: A Mountainous Dream

Capri appears on the horizon like a jewel—rugged, green, and dramatic. The iconic white cliffs, the Faraglioni, and the arch under the Middle Faraglione are instantly recognizable. Approaching the island, your boat passes under the famous arch of the Faraglione di Mezzo, which many consider a symbol of luck.
A standout feature of this cruise is the ability to sail around the island, exploring lesser-known coves and caves. The Green Grotto and Bianca Grotto are accessible stops for snorkeling and sightseeing, with reviews praising the opportunity to see the caves’ turquoise waters and unique limestone formations.
Lunch in Capri: A Gourmet Pause
Around 1:00 p.m., your boat docks at either Marina Piccola or the main port of Marina Grande. Here, you’ll find options for a seafood lunch with views—think spaghetti with clams or a fresh Caprese salad paired with local white wine. Many reviewers emphasize the quality of the food and its refreshing nature after a morning of sailing.
Some guests appreciate the chance to relax onshore, explore boutiques, or take a quick trip up to Anacapri and Monte Solaro via the chairlift. Others prefer to stay onboard, basking in the sun and swimming in the azure waters. The flexibility here means you can tailor the afternoon to your interests.

Returning to Positano: Sunset and Reflection
At around 5:00 p.m., you’ll begin the journey back to Positano. As the sun dips, the sky turns shades of orange and pink, casting a warm glow over the coast. Many travelers toast to a memorable day with prosecco as the coast lights up below, creating a perfect ending to your adventure.
The return trip feels peaceful, with the last views etched into your memory—cliffs, sea caves, and the legendary coast line bathed in sunset hues.

FAQ Section

How long does the trip last?
The tour lasts approximately 8 hours, starting around 9:00 a.m. and returning around 5:00 p.m., giving you a full day to enjoy the coast and island.
Is the tour private?
Yes, it’s designed for private groups, offering a personalized experience without sharing with strangers.
What should I bring?
Bring comfortable shoes, drinks, biodegradable sunscreen, beachwear, a charged smartphone, and any personal essentials.
Are meals included?
While the tour doesn’t include a full meal, you’ll have the chance to enjoy lunch in Capri—either onshore or aboard, depending on the schedule—and many reviews mention the quality of the seafood and local wine.
Can I snorkel during the tour?
Yes, stops at the Green Grotto, Bianca Grotto, and other rocky spots allow for snorkeling among the sea caves.
Is this suitable for children?
While it’s private and flexible, the tour may not be ideal for very young children or those with mobility issues, as it involves boat transfers and some walking.
What’s the best time of year to go?
Summer months are ideal for warm weather and calm seas, but always check availability, as the tour runs seasonally.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ering peace of mind if your plans shift.
